Mission

Our mission is to solve racial and social-economic equity gaps by training, funding, and growing small businesses owned and operated by diverse founders. We achieve this through our small business growth accelerator and support services that provide businesses access to core curriculum, connections, and capital to help their businesses grow.

Founders First Challenge.

Challenge is for entrepreneurs with established businesses, earning between $50K and $250K in annual revenue, who want to achieve growth. 60-day Mini-Accelerator Program consists of four (4) workshops where you will learn how to work ON your business, not just IN your business! The program completes with a Pitch and Graduation Event with the opportunity to compete for up to $5000 cash and service prizes. Includes 18-months of post-program support coaching and support.

FastPath is for B2B, service-based companies with annual revenues in excess of $1 million. The program focuses on the role of a diverse Founder/Owner, President, and CEO leading a business that has progressed beyond the startup phase. The cohort-based program consists of five (5) modules over 4-weeks that focuses on business growth. The FastPath program draws upon the expertise of its founders, facilitators, and industry research to provide a hands-on learning experience. FastPath is designed to provide skills, tools and perspectives that support large-scale growth, as well as preparation and application to potential funding sources in support of business growth. It is designed to help you define the DNA of the growth behaviors and evaluate how these behaviors are facilitating or inhibiting a sustainable growth system within your organization.
